BOT:

Remember how my map segments are stored? I am going to use a similar method to store my dialogues, I want to store all of them within a certain area as one string. Then using 2 variables, and the sub( command, call the specific part of the string, and store it to a diff string, then delete the one with all the text in it. Smileysmile.gif

What do you think?

heheheheh, thats wat i did. hmmmmm....gonna have to see if ur text routine runs faster than mine.........

edit: nicely done Tifreak8x, runs very fast. wonder if it will run faster if at the beginning use:
length(string->theta
and then for(C,1,theta
ur routine works for small text though, while mine works for large text. guess i have to go back to the drawing board  Winkwink.gif
